What Is a Vantage Withdrawal and Why Does It Matter?

A Vantage withdrawal is the process of moving money from your trading account back to your personal payment method. For most traders, the withdrawal experience is one of the key factors when evaluating a broker. A smooth withdrawal process helps ensure that you can access your funds without unnecessary complications or long delays. Vantage states that withdrawals are generally processed within 24 hours, although the time it takes for the funds to arrive depends on the payment method used.

Which Withdrawal Methods Does Vantage Support?

Vantage supports a variety of withdrawal options, including:

  • Bank transfers
  • Credit and debit cards
  • E-wallets (such as Skrill, Neteller, FasaPay)
  • Cryptocurrencies (e.g., USDT, BTC, ETH)

Depending on your country, available methods may vary, and local payment options may be offered for faster and more convenient withdrawals.

How to Choose the Best Withdrawal Method?

To optimize your withdrawal experience:

  • Use e-wallets or crypto for faster processing
  • Use bank transfers for larger withdrawal amounts
  • Check fees and possible currency conversion costs
  • Always withdraw via the same method used for deposit (to comply with AML policies)

How Fast Is Vantage Withdrawal?

Vantage says withdrawal requests are generally processed within 24 hours, but the arrival time varies by method. Its help center gives the following typical timeframes: debit/credit cards usually take 1–3 business days, local bank transfers 1–3 business days, e-wallets 1–3 business days, international bank transfers up to 5 business days, and cryptocurrency 0–2 business days.

Several factors can affect how quickly you receive your funds:

  • the payment method selected
  • banking hours, weekends, or holidays
  • card issuer or bank processing
  • blockchain confirmation time for crypto withdrawals

What Fees Should You Expect When Withdrawing from Vantage?

Does Vantage Charge Withdrawal Fees?

In most cases, Vantage Markets does not charge deposit or withdrawal fees, making it a cost-effective choice for traders.

However, external fees may still apply depending on your payment method:

  • Bank charges (especially for international wire transfers, often around ~$20)
  • Payment processor fees
  • Blockchain network fees (for crypto withdrawals)

Do Currency Conversion Fees Apply?

If your withdrawal currency differs from your account base currency or payment method, conversion fees may apply.

These fees are typically charged by your bank, card provider, or payment processor—not by Vantage itself.

👉 To minimize costs, consider using a base currency that matches your withdrawal method.

What Are the Withdrawal Limits on Vantage?

Minimum Withdrawal Amount

The minimum withdrawal on Vantage Markets is typically:

  • $30 (or 3,000 JPY) for most methods
  • If your balance is below $30, you can withdraw the full remaining amount

👉 In some cases, specific methods may have slightly different minimums (e.g., bank transfer higher than e-wallet), depending on your client portal.

Maximum Withdrawal Amount

Vantage does not set a fixed overall withdrawal limit.

  • The maximum amount depends on your payment method
  • Large withdrawals may be split into multiple transactions

Are There Any Daily Limits?

  • Vantage does not publicly specify a fixed daily limit
  • However, payment providers may apply limits per transaction or per day

How Does the Vantage Withdrawal Process Work Step by Step?

Typical steps:

  1. Log in to your Vantage client portal or app
  2. Open the Withdraw section
  3. Enter the withdrawal amount
  4. Select your preferred withdrawal method
  5. Confirm and submit the request

What Rules Must You Follow When Withdrawing from Vantage?

Do You Need Account Verification (KYC)?

Yes, Vantage Markets requires account verification before processing withdrawals.

  • You must complete ID and proof of address (KYC)
  • Some withdrawals may require additional verification (e.g., bank statement) for security

Why Must You Use the Same Deposit Method?

Vantage follows strict anti-money laundering (AML) regulations.

  • Withdrawals must be made using a method in the same name as your trading account
  • In most cases, you must withdraw back to your original deposit method first

Can You Withdraw Profits to Another Method?

Yes, but with conditions:

  • After your initial deposit is fully returned, profits can be withdrawn using other available methods
  • The alternative method must still be registered under your name and available in your client portal

👉 If your original payment method is unavailable, Vantage may allow another method—provided it meets compliance requirements.

What Are the Most Common Vantage Withdrawal Issues?

Why Is My Withdrawal Pending?

Your withdrawal on Vantage Markets may be pending due to:

  • Account not fully verified (KYC still incomplete)
  • Internal security or compliance checks
  • System processing or queue delays

Why Was My Withdrawal Rejected?

Common reasons include:

  • Incorrect bank or card details
  • Expired or inactive payment method
  • Closed bank account
  • Incorrect crypto address or unsupported network

Why Is My Withdrawal Delayed?

Delays are usually caused by external factors:

  • Bank processing time (especially for international transfers)
  • Payment provider delays
  • Blockchain confirmation time (for crypto)

How Can You Fix Withdrawal Problems Quickly?

  • Complete full account verification (KYC)
  • Double-check your payment details before submitting
  • Use the same method as your original deposit
  • Ensure your payment method is still active
  • Contact Vantage support if the issue persists

👉 Most withdrawal issues can be resolved quickly once verification and payment details are correct.

Is Vantage Withdrawal Safe and Reliable?

Yes. Withdrawals at Vantage Markets are generally considered safe and reliable thanks to several key factors:

  • Segregated client funds
  • Regulatory oversight and compliance
  • Secure withdrawal procedures and verification systems

How Can You Withdraw Money Faster from Vantage?

  • Complete your account verification early
  • Make sure your withdrawal method matches your account name
  • Use the same funding route used for your deposit where required
  • double-check bank details or wallet address before submitting
  • Avoid submitting requests right before weekends or public holidays

FAQs

Is Vantage withdrawal instant?

Not always. Vantage says withdrawals are generally processed within 24 hours, but the actual arrival time depends on the payment method. Cards, e-wallets, and local transfers commonly take 1–3 business days, while crypto may take 0–2 business days.

How long does Vantage withdrawal take?

Typical timelines are 1–3 business days for cards, e-wallets, and local bank transfers, up to 5 business days for international bank transfer, and 0–2 business days for cryptocurrency.

Does Vantage charge withdrawal fees?

Vantage says it generally does not charge withdrawal fees, but banks, card issuers, intermediaries, or blockchain networks may still apply their own charges.

Can I withdraw to a different payment method?

Usually, withdrawals must follow AML rules and go back to the same payment method first. If that method is unavailable, Vantage may allow an alternative method listed in your portal, provided it is in the same name as your trading account.

Why is my Vantage withdrawal delayed?

Common reasons include card or bank processing time, incorrect account details, expired cards, compliance checks, or crypto network issues.
